Transaction 20c19ce1926cc7390ab011dc6de66a0f1728bcbd7165a249993867b39430bf9e
1 Input
2 Outputs
- 20c19ce1926cc7390ab011dc6de66a0f1728bcbd7165a249993867b39430bf9e:0
- 20c19ce1926cc7390ab011dc6de66a0f1728bcbd7165a249993867b39430bf9e:1
value 50682628
address 17vqNT5zMPKr9jznUnYxquLRdysrFwzm5e
value 238532
address 1GmHc2LVThMhnhM678VaaoAGmEtMbtfCaC